    BMI uses the following simple formula to indicate the ratio between weight and height of a person. BMI = weight (kg) / height (m) / height (m) The OMRON BF511 uses the height information stored in your personal profile number or when entering information in the Guest Mode to calculate your BMI classification.
  • Page 5 Information on Body Composition What is Body Fat Percentage? Body fat percentage refers to the amount of body fat mass in regards to the total body weight expressed as a percentage. Body fat percentage (%) = {Body fat mass (kg) / Body weight (kg)} × 100 The device uses BI method to estimate your body fat percentage.

    • Do not carry out repairs of any kind yourself. This product is calibrated at the time of manufacture. If at any time you question the accuracy of measurements, please contact your authorized OMRON distributor. In general it is recommended to have the device inspected every 2 years to ensure correct functioning and accuracy.
